First Class vs. Business Class: What to Expect
You might be curious about what to expect from Air India’s First Class, especially when compared to more luxurious options like Emirates or Singapore Airlines. In truth, Air India’s offering feels more like a ‘Business Plus’ experience. With spacious seating and a quality meal selection, the experience may not dazzle in terms of luxury, but it handsomely compensates with solid availability and a streamlined travel process that families often require. For many parents, this combination can be a game changer when traveling with kids.
Family-Friendly Booking Tips
Booking a ticket on Air India First Class might seem like a leap, especially at a cost of 130,000 Aeroplan points plus taxes. However, if you utilize premium Aeroplan credit cards, such as the TD® Aeroplan Visa Infinite Privilege Card, earning those points can be much easier. This card provides various benefits that can ease your travels, such as priority boarding and access to lounges, making the airport experience more pleasant for you and your little ones!

Navigating Layovers and Stops
Passengers should be aware that this flight had a technical stop in Kolkata. While this might normally slow things down, it didn't feel burdensome given the overall comfort level provided by the First Class seat. Many families worry about lengthy layovers, but if you plan your stop wisely, it can serve as an excellent opportunity to let kids stretch their legs.
